Chinese ship Xi'an
A number of vessels of the People's Liberation Army Navy have borne the name Xi'an, after the capital Xi'an.
- Chinese destroyer Xi'an (106), a Type 051 destroyer, in service in 1972. Now preserved as a museum ship.
- Chinese destroyer Xi'an (153), a Type 052C destroyer, in service since 2015.[1]
